Abstract

The utility model discloses a compressor foot rubber mat press-in device which comprises a base and a press-in mechanism, a workbench is arranged at the top end of the base, a rotating wheel is arranged in the middle of the top end of the workbench, a toothed rail is arranged at the bottom of the rotating wheel, a gear is arranged at the bottom end of the toothed rail, a rotating shaft is arranged in the gear, and a stepping motor is arranged at one end of the rotating shaft. Materials are placed in the material groove, the rubber mat is placed in the rubber mat groove, internal balls can limit the rubber mat to a certain degree, a stepping motor drives a rotating shaft, the rotating shaft drives a gear to rotate, the gear is in meshed connection with a toothed rail, and a rotating wheel is driven to rotate, so that the material groove is located under a hydraulic rod; the hydraulic rods are pressed downwards to penetrate through the rubber mat grooves to press the rubber mats into materials in the material grooves, pressing-in is completed, then the stepping motors rotate repeatedly, the next material groove continues to be rotated to the position under the hydraulic rods to complete pressing-in work, the auxiliary supporting rods can be folded out in a rotating mode through the plug pins, the rubber mats can be placed conveniently, operation is easy, and the pressing-in efficiency is improved.

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model relates to rubber pad device technical field, specifically is a compressor foot rubber pad press in device. BACKGROUND

[0002] Compressor foot refers to the part that supports the whole compressor, usually made of metal, used to provide stable support and balance, while reducing vibration and noise transmission to the ground or support structure. They are usually located at the bottom of the compressor or base, supporting the weight of the whole compressor, and the compressor foot rubber pad is used to be installed at the bottom of the compressor foot to reduce the vibration transmission to the ground or support structure due to the operation of the compressor.

[0003] The existing press-in machine is mostly manually extruded, which consumes a lot of physical strength and may extrude the rubber pad twice or more times, resulting in low press-in efficiency and possible damage to the rubber pad. UTILITY MODEL CONTENTS

DETAILED DESCRIPTION

[0019] In order to make the technical means, creative features, purposes and effects of the present application easy to understand, the present application will be further described below in conjunction with specific embodiments.

[0020] Please refer to Figures 1-4The utility model provides an embodiment: a compressor foot rubber pad press in device, including base 1 and press in mechanism 3, base 1 top is provided with work table 2, and work table 2 top is provided with press in mechanism 3, and work table 2 top rear side is provided with base 301, and base 301 top is provided with cross bar 302, and cross bar 302 end is provided with hydraulic rod 303, and work table 2 top middle part is provided with runner 304, and runner 304 bottom is provided with rack rail 305, and rack rail 305 bottom is provided with gear 306, and gear 306 inside is provided with pivot 307, and one end of pivot 307 is provided with step motor 308.

[0021] Further, the press-in mechanism 3 includes the base 301, the cross bar 302, the hydraulic rod 303, the runner 304, the rack rail 305, the gear 306, the pivot 307, the step motor 308, the material groove 309, the support rod 310, the auxiliary support rod 311, the bolt 312, the rubber pad groove 313, and the ball 314. The runner 304 top is provided with the material groove 309, the work table 2 right side top is provided with the support rod 310, the support rod 310 left side is provided with the auxiliary support rod 311, the auxiliary support rod 311 right end is provided with the bolt 312, the auxiliary support rod 311 left end is provided with the rubber pad groove 313, and the rubber pad groove 313 inside is provided with the ball 314. Through such a setting, the material is put into the material groove 309. The material groove 309 is provided with three, which can disassemble and adjust the material of different sizes. Then the rubber pad is placed in the rubber pad groove 313. The internal ball 314 can limit the rubber pad. The step motor 308 drives the pivot 307, the pivot 307 drives the gear 306 to rotate, the gear 306 is engaged with the rack rail 305, the runner 304 is driven to rotate, the material groove 309 is below the hydraulic rod 303, the hydraulic rod 303 presses through the rubber pad groove 313 to press the rubber pad into the material in the material groove 309, and then the step motor 308 rotates repeatedly to rotate the next material groove 309 to the hydraulic rod 303 below to complete the press-in work. The auxiliary support rod 311 can be rotated and folded out through the bolt 312, which is convenient for placing the rubber pad and improves the press-in efficiency.

[0022] Further, the base 301 and the cross bar 302 are welded, and the cross bar 302 and the hydraulic rod 303 are connected by screws. Through such a setting, the stability of the device can be ensured.

[0023] Further, the rotation wheel 304 is welded with the toothed rail 305, the toothed rail 305 is meshed with the gear 306, through such setting, the stepping motor 308 drives the rotating shaft 307, the rotating shaft 307 drives the gear 306 to rotate, the gear 306 is meshed with the toothed rail 305, drives the rotation wheel 304 to rotate, so that the material groove 309 is below the hydraulic rod 303, the hydraulic rod 303 presses through the rubber pad groove 313 to press the rubber pad into the material in the material groove 309, completes the pressing, then the stepping motor 308 repeats the rotating work, continues to rotate the next material groove 309 to the hydraulic rod 303 below to complete the pressing work.

[0024] Further, the material groove 309 is clamped with the rotation wheel 304, the material groove 309 is closely combined with the rotation wheel 304, through such setting, the material groove 309 can be disassembled and adjusted for different size specifications of the material.

[0025] Further, the bolt 312 is movably connected with the supporting rod 310, the auxiliary supporting rod 311 is rotatably connected with the supporting rod 310 through the bolt 312, through such setting, the auxiliary supporting rod 311 can be rotated and folded out through the bolt 312, which is convenient for placing the rubber pad and simple to operate.

[0026] Further, the rubber pad groove 313 is internally provided with the ball 314, the ball 314 is movably connected with the rubber pad groove 313, the ball 314 is provided with four, through such setting, the ball 314 can limit the rubber pad to a certain extent, avoid the rubber pad from falling off, and reduce the friction between the rubber pad and the rubber pad groove 313 when the hydraulic rod 303 is pressed down.

[0027] Working principle: first, the material is placed in the material groove 309, the material groove 309 is provided with three, which can be disassembled and adjusted for different size specifications of the material, then the rubber pad is placed in the rubber pad groove 313, the internal ball 314 can limit the rubber pad to a certain extent, the stepping motor 308 drives the rotating shaft 307, the rotating shaft 307 drives the gear 306 to rotate, the gear 306 is meshed with the toothed rail 305, drives the rotation wheel 304 to rotate, so that the material groove 309 is below the hydraulic rod 303, the hydraulic rod 303 presses through the rubber pad groove 313 to press the rubber pad into the material in the material groove 309, completes the pressing, then the stepping motor 308 repeats the rotating work, continues to rotate the next material groove 309 to the hydraulic rod 303 below to complete the pressing work, the auxiliary supporting rod 311 can be rotated and folded out through the bolt 312, which is convenient for placing the rubber pad and simple to operate, improves the pressing efficiency, so that the use process of the compressor foot rubber pad pressing device is completed.
